Title: Rear Exhaust Hanger (driver side for single exhaust)
Post by: mrile on May 18, 2025, 08:25:44 PM
Anyone know where I can find this hanger?  I need the piece that seems to attach to the frame rail or the underside of truck...it is not listed in the AIM or the parts manual...I can find all other pieces.  I'm trying to attach a pic of AIM upc 8-A4 (hope it works).
Title: Re: Rear Exhaust Hanger (driver side for single exhaust)
Post by: KevinW on May 19, 2025, 07:29:57 AM
That bracket is factory welded to the trunk/floor pan.  If your pans have been replaced, it might have been lost. I don't think it is reproed. Used market would be your only choice, sorry.
